Есть ли лучший? Шифрование -> AES. PRNG -> Блум Блум Шуб?

Есть ли лучший алгоритм, чем AES-256?
AES - это симметричный алгоритм промышленного стандарта. Но теоретически это говорит о недостатках. Есть ли какой-нибудь симметричный алгоритм (не обязательно быть стандартом), который высоко ценится за его безопасность? Я собираю информацию об алгоритмах, чтобы сделать кошелек для хранения текста для определенного устройства.

Я читал, что Blum Blum Shub - это известный генератор псевдослучайных генераторов, в основном используемый в криптографии, а не в симуляции. Здесь мой фокус криптография. Так это лучший PRNG или есть лучший? Я хотел реализовать его для архитектуры ARM A8 Core CPU в сборке ARM, просто изучив asm, архитектуру и эти алгоритмы.

Использует ли (или возможно ли) использование GPU для шифрования / дешифрования лучше? Мое интересное устройство - планшет N900 (чтобы узнать больше об аппаратном и программном обеспечении).

1 ответ

Это правда, что AES не является лучшим и новейшим алгоритмом безопасности, но он может быть и с ARM8, потому что он является частью контракта на поставку и не может быть заменен - ​​это может быть для соответствия стандартам FIPS в США или методам страна или область предполагаемого использования уточнила. Вы можете выполнить простую манипуляцию или замену текстовых или числовых данных самостоятельно, прежде чем отправлять их в AES, и не забудьте написать код для обратного процесса, чтобы вы могли правильно восстановить данные и записать, отобразить или распечатать их.

Другие вопросы по тегам